Effect of Weight of Fire-protective Clothing for Physical Balance and Agility after Maximum Physical Activity (소방방화복 무게가 최대 신체활동 후 평형성과 민첩성에 미치는 영향)

  • The aim of study intends to investigate effect of weight of fire-protective clothing for physical balance and agility after maximum physical activity and to provide the base data for the safety of firefighter. For evaluation of static and dynamic-balance, the closed-eyes foot balance and the beam-walking were performed respectively. For evaluation of static and dynamic-agility, the whole body reaction and the side-step were carried out. This study demonstrates that after maximum physical activity, the weight of fire-protective clothing effects on physical static-balance and dynamic-agility and suggests that it could be useful for actual safety field studies of firefighters.

  • In this paper, we developed a wideband PIMD system to measure passive intermodulation distortion signals of mobile communication RF passive module. To represent wideband characteristic, we designed a receiver that meets low-noise and wideband characteristics in RF receiver. It allows high dynamic range in the RF receiver front end. In designed passive intermodulation distortion measurement system, we programed to display a PIMD signal with FPGA/DSP at PC. Implemented PIMD system was variable from 650 MHz to 2700 MHz and show up to -138 dB minimum detectable $3^{rd}$ passive inetrmodulation distortion signal.

The Impact of Influencers' Characteristics on YouTube Information Adoption and Purchase Intention (인플루언서 속성이 유튜브 정보수용과 구매의도에 미치는 영향)

  • Purpose The purpose of this study is to suggest a research model that shows how Youtube influencers affect consumers' Youtube information adoption and purchase intention. Generally, a communicator's character has a significant effect on the persuasiveness of the message. This study segments influencer characteristics into five dimensions and explores the effect of five characteristics on perceived usefulness of information, perceived enjoyment, information adoption, and purchase intention. Design/methodology/approach This study suggests a structural equation model that explains the casual relationship between the five dimensions of Youtuber characteristics and perceived usefulness of information, perceived enjoyment, information adoption, and purchase intention. Findings There are little research on what and how the characteristics of a Youtube influencer can affect consumers' information adoption and purchase intention of the product. This study is significant in that it provides a research model that examines the effect of Youtuber characteristics on consumers' information adoption and purchase intention. This research discovered that the dimensions of trustworthiness and attractiveness of influencer affect information adoption and purchase intention through the mediate variables.

A Study on Polycarbonate Microfabrication Using a Pneumatic Hot Press (공압 핫프레스를 이용한 마이크로 폴리카보네이트 성형에 관한 연구)

  • Thermoplastic microfluidic devices are used in BioMEMS for medical and biotechnology applications, such as gene extraction, DNA analysis, and virus detection. In this research, a simple fabrication protocol with a commercially available pneumatic hot press is proposed and demonstrated for polycarbonate microfluidic devices. Microfluidic channels with a width of 200 ㎛ and a height of 10 ㎛ were designed and machined onto a brass plate as a mold insert using a CNC milling machine. The resulting microfluidic channels on the mold insert were assessed and found to have an actual width of 198 ㎛ and a height of 10 ± 0.25 ㎛. The microfluidic channels were replicated on a polycarbonate sheet using the proposed replication technique at 146℃ for 20 minutes under a constant load of 2400 kgf. The devices were then naturally cooled to 100℃ while maintaining the same pressure. It was found that the microchannels were successfully replicated in the polycarbonate, with a width of 198 ㎛ and a height of 10.07 ㎛. The proposed replication technique thus offers the rapid mass production of high-quality microfluidic devices at a low cost with a process that, unlike conventional photolithography systems, does not require expensive equipment.

  • Wireless Sensor Networks(WSNs) has been used for various applications. It is optimized to low power operation than various function and transmission reliability because of limited power by batteries. but it is necessary to guarantee of reliability for using exact data for more diversity purpose. In WSNs environment composed by multi-hop, it is guarantee to end-to-end transmission reliability based hop-by-hop reliability. however, IEEE 802.15.4 standard is not consider link-layer reliability. in this paper, we propose energy efficient Reliable Link-layer Protocol for Wireless Sensor Networks.

  • Fine chips generated by machining have an impact on machine failure and quality of machined products, it is necessary to remove the chips, so the microchip collection and removal device by rotating conveyor belt with neodymium permanent magnets was developed. In this research, to solve the problem for reducing the existing microchips in the tank, a micro-chip removal device by rotating conveyor belt with neodymium permanent magnets developed. In the development of micro-chip removal device, 3D CATIA modeling was used, and the flow analysis and the electromagnetic force analysis were performed with COMSOL Multiphysics program. To evaluate the performance of the prototypes produced, design of experiments (DOE) is used to obtain the effect of neodymium conveyor movement speed on chip removal for the ANOVA analysis of recovered powders. An experiment was conducted to investigate the effect of the conveyor feed rate on the chip removal performance in detail. As a result of the experiment, it was confirmed that the slower the feeding speed of the fine chip removing device, the more efficient the chip removal.

A Study on the Design and Simulation of Sand Casting for Alumimum Turbo Fan in Tank Powerpack (전차 파워팩에 적용되는 알루미늄 터보 팬의 주조방안 설계 및 주조 해석에 관한 연구)

  • In this study, sand casting process was applied to manufacture a large aluminum turbo-type fan used for tank powerpack. To apply the sand casting method, the turbo fan was reverse engineered, and after designing three gating systems, the optimal gating system design was selected by performing casting simulation. In the case of the bottom up-gating system, there is a significant temperature loss of the molten alloy during blade filling. When the molten alloy is completely filled into the sand mold, the blade upper tip and front shroud are below the liquidus temperature. In the case of the top down-gating system, molten alloy scattering occurs, but the temperature loss while the blade is filled is smaller than that of the bottom up type. And after the inflow of molten alloy into the mold is completed, the blade upper tip and front shroud are higher than the liquidus temperature. A sand mold was manufactured with the top down-gating system and the casting process was performed. The fan was made perfectly in appearance without any unfilled parts.

  • The study intends to understand the meaning of the family in the novel 「Aging Family」. The Novel texts were analyzed from the perspective of In-mo, the main character, using qualitative research methods. Findings show that his family members were non-blood related as well as blood related, and the meaning of his family was changed from a "family with no pride, no affection" to a family with "human affection" and "loyalty stronger than blood". Based on these results, some implications for family social welfare practices were discussed.

  • This paper proposes a method related to fault tolerance operation and characteristic analysis of asymmetric 6-phase permanent magnet synchronous motor. In general, motor drive systems with multi-phase structures can be continuously operated despite a reduction of power and speed by using a phase changeover or control techniques according to the failures. As a result, it is widely used in industrial fields such as aviation and defense, which require high efficiency and high reliability. In this paper, the second order ripple of the electrical fundamental freuqnecy occurs in the dq-axis currents of the synchronous coordinate system through mathematical analysis according to the switch open of the dual 3-phase inverter. Therefore, the fault tolerant operation method is presented by applying the fault detection method with a constant cycle for continuous operations. The effectiveness of the proposed fault tolerance operation method is verified through the several experiments.

  • Purpose: This study aimed to identify the factors influencing health-promoting behaviors (HPB) among fish market merchants. Methods: A cross-sectional descriptive design including 117 merchants working at a fish market in city C. Data were collected using self-reported questionnaires during April 19-30, 2021, and were analyzed using descriptive statistics, t-test, ANOVA, Scheffé's test, Pearson correlation coefficients, and stepwise multiple regression analysis with SPSS/WIN 23.0. Results: The scores were 2.68±0.49 for HPB among fish market merchants. Factors significantly influencing HPB among fish market merchants were perceived disabilities (β=-.42, p<.001), self-efficacy (β=.26, p<.001), perceived benefits (β=.16, p=.012), exercise (β=.14, p=.023) and daily working hours (β=-.13, p=.030). These factors accounted for 60.3% of the HPB of fish market merchants. Conclusion: These findings suggest that efforts are needed to reduce perceived disabilities, reduce working hours per day, and develop programs to enhance self-efficacy, perceived benefits, and exercise in order promote HPB among fish market merchants.
